Output d8b53601db69fa9bff45cd04fc8c617c599e86a1bf0d44df90365f5a43bb5e5a:1

value
1096068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85c8a8228914aa87fed4815fdfab9cc61e024fb0 OP_EQUAL
address
3DtQAw9r7T1prJsjCMKc1sopZvXwW8vcxK
transaction
d8b53601db69fa9bff45cd04fc8c617c599e86a1bf0d44df90365f5a43bb5e5a
confirmations
332989
spent
true